WebVague Recipes. You may come across microwave recipes that vaguely instruct you to "Cook 2 to 3 minutes." In general you can assume the higher number is for a 700-watt oven, and the lower number is for a lesser wattage oven. You will probably have to experiment with the recipe several times to get the proper results in your microwave. WebMicrowave Timing Conversion Charts.
